The staff was very friendly and effecient. When I asked for something we ran out of it was brought to our room within a reasonable amount of time. The room was exceptionally clean. Even the vent in the bathroom was spotless and free of dust. I have yet to be in a hotel, cheap or expensive, where the bathroom vent did not have dust in it. Willow Valley was the first. The resturant had a great breakfast buffet. We only stayed on night but we were very impressed with our stay and will stay there again.

We went for a swim meet at a nearby college. The 3 large indoor pools were a great hit with all the younger kids on the team. Some of the other families stayed at different hotels - not next year - we'll all be at Willow Valley.
It would be nice if all of the rooms had a way to the pools without going outside - especially in winter !

Our expectations were based on our knowledge of Willow Valley in the 80's - sadly, they were not met.
Tiny vanity space near sink - no grab bars or soap/washcloth holders in tub - noisy fan connected to bathroom light - noisy air/heat flow - noisy location right by route 222 - lots of big trucks at night
